Ensuring Proper Fit and Customization

Achieving a comfortable fit and personalized hearing aid settings plays an essential role in maximizing performance, speech understanding, and overall satisfaction. Consider the following approaches to ensure a customized experience:

  1. Seek professional assistance: Have your hearing care specialist evaluate the fit of your hearing aids and make necessary adjustments to optimize their comfort and effectiveness.
  2. Stay patient and communicate openly: Adaptation to new hearing aids can take time. Share any concerns you have with your hearing care professional to facilitate necessary adjustments during the trial period.
  3. Periodic adjustments: As your hearing needs change over time, scheduling regular follow-up appointments will ensure that your hearing aids remain effectively tuned to suit your evolving auditory requirements.

Proper Maintenance and Cleaning

Regular maintenance and cleaning of your hearing aids are crucial in sustaining their performance and prolonging their lifespan. Adopt these essential care practices:

  1. Daily cleaning: Wipe the surface of your hearing aids using a dry cloth or specialized cleaning wipe to remove debris and wax. Ensure you clean the microphones, battery compartments, and earmolds regularly.
  2. Storage: Always keep your hearing aids in a secure, clean, and dry storage case when not in use to prevent damage or loss. Consider using a dehumidifying container to control moisture levels and extend device longevity.
  3. Battery care: Remove the batteries when not using your hearing aids for an extended period, as leaving them in can cause damage from potential battery leakage.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Being equipped with problem-solving strategies for common hearing aid performance issues can help resolve challenges and enhance the overall user experience. Some typical concerns and solutions include the following:

  1. Decreased volume or sound quality: Inspect the device for potential blockages or debris and clean accordingly using a soft-bristle brush or cloth. If the issue persists, consult with your hearing care professional.
  2. Whistling or feedback: Ensure that your hearing aids are correctly positioned in your ears, and check for potential wax buildup or foreign objects. If the problem continues, seek professional assistance to inspect and adjust the devices.
  3. Intermittent or low battery life: Regularly monitor and replace batteries as needed, ensuring the contacts are clean and free of corrosion. Consider switching battery brands to find optimal performance.

Enhance Your Hearing Aid Experience with Connectivity and Accessories

Utilize hearing aid accessories, apps, and connectivity options to elevate your hearing experience and make everyday life more seamless and enjoyable:

  1. Bluetooth connectivity: Connecting your hearing aids to smartphones, tablets, or other Bluetooth-enabled devices can help you stream music, phone calls, and media with ease, providing a versatile and personalized hearing aid experience.
  2. Remote control or apps: Some hearing aids come with remote controls or compatible mobile apps for added convenience, allowing you to adjust settings, volume, or programs at your fingertips.
  3. Assistive listening devices: Utilizing assistive listening devices like FM systems, soundbars, or TV streamers can further improve your hearing experience by enhancing sound clarity and minimizing background noise.

Importance of Hearing Aid Follow-up Appointments

Regular follow-up appointments with your hearing care professional play a crucial role in ensuring your hearing aids continue to meet your individual needs and provide optimal performance. Here are some reasons why follow-up appointments are essential:

  1. Verification of hearing aid fit and performance: Regular appointments allow your hearing care professional to assess the fit of your hearing aids and adjust them as necessary to ensure they are providing optimal performance.
  2. Addressing changing hearing needs: Your hearing needs can change over time, and regular appointments allow your hearing care professional to evaluate your hearing and adjust your hearing aids to meet your evolving needs.
  3. Maintenance and cleaning: Follow-up appointments provide an opportunity for your hearing care professional to clean and maintain your hearing aids and address any issues that may arise.
  4. Education and support: Your hearing care professional can provide ongoing education and support to ensure you are getting the most out of your hearing aids and addressing any concerns or questions you may have.
